AFYA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

50 of the 4,538 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Afya (AFYA)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$505M — up 20% from $419M a quarter earlier.

Fund positioning in AFYA was balanced in Q1 2020: 10 funds opened new positions, 10 closed out, 30 added to existing stakes and 6 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BAMCO Inc, adding an estimated $46.1M. The largest seller was Capital World Investors, exiting entirely with an estimated $20.3M sold.
